5-bromo-6-cyanopyridine-2-carboxylic acid


Chemical Name: 5-bromo-6-cyanopyridine-2-carboxylic acid
CAS Number: 959741-34-5
Product Number: AG00IJP2(AGN-PC-0BTNCW)
Synonyms:
MDL No:
Molecular Formula: C7H3BrN2O2
Molecular Weight: 227.01492

5-Bromo-6-cyanopicolinic acid, also known as 5-Bromo-6-cyanopyridine-2-carboxylic acid, is a key intermediate utilized in various chemical synthesis processes. This compound serves as a versatile building block in organic chemistry, particularly in the development of pharmaceuticals, agrochemicals, and materials science.One of the notable applications of 5-Bromo-6-cyanopicolinic acid lies in its role as a precursor for the synthesis of heterocyclic compounds. By undergoing reactions with different functional groups and reagents, this acid can be transformed into a range of structurally diverse molecules with unique properties. It often acts as a starting point for the creation of complex structures that exhibit biological activity or have potential industrial applications.Furthermore, 5-Bromo-6-cyanopicolinic acid is frequently employed in the preparation of ligands for coordination chemistry. Its ability to form coordination complexes with various metal ions makes it a valuable component in the creation of catalysts, sensors, and other functional materials. The presence of the bromo and cyano groups on the pyridine ring provides opportunities for selective modifications and tailor-made designs to suit specific research or industrial purposes.Overall, the versatility and reactivity of 5-Bromo-6-cyanopicolinic acid make it a valuable tool in chemical synthesis, enabling the construction of intricate molecular structures with potential implications in diverse fields of science and technology.
